With the ability to open and close at the touch of a button, these blinds offer a level of convenience that traditional blinds simply cannot match. No longer do homeowners have to fiddle with cords or manually adjust their blinds. Instead, they can control their blinds with a remote, smartphone app, or even their voice.
Another benefit of motorized blinds is that they are incredibly versatile. They can be programmed to open and close at specific times of the day, allowing homeowners to regulate the amount of natural light that enters their home. This can be particularly useful in bedrooms or home offices, where natural light can affect sleep or productivity. Motorized blinds can also be set to open and close based on the position of the sun, ensuring that your home stays cool during the summer months.
Motorized blinds are also a great option for hard-to-reach windows. With traditional blinds, homeowners often have to climb on chairs or use a step ladder to adjust their blinds. With motorized blinds, however, this is no longer necessary. Homeowners can control their blinds from the comfort of their couch, making it easier than ever to adjust their blinds as needed.

When it comes to motorized blinds, there are a few different options for installation. Some homeowners choose to retrofit their existing blinds with a motorized kit, while others opt for fully motorized blinds that are designed specifically for automation. Regardless of the installation method, motorized blinds are typically installed by a professional to ensure proper functionality and safety.
